In today's data-driven world, the term "Big Data" has become ubiquitous, signifying the immense volume, velocity, and variety of data that organizations collect and analyze. This data deluge has revolutionized how industries operate, creating challenges and opportunities. Understanding the main components of big data is crucial for businesses seeking to harness its potential to make informed decisions and gain a competitive edge.
What is Big Data?
Big Data refers to the vast and complex data sets that cannot be easily managed or processed using traditional data processing tools. It encompasses three key dimensions:
- Volume: The sheer scale of data generated daily is staggering. Terabytes, petabytes, and even exabytes of information are collected from various sources, including sensors,social media, and transactions.
- Velocity: The speed at which data is generated and needs to be processed is a defining characteristic of big data. Real-time data streams, such as stock market updates and social media posts, require immediate analysis for meaningful insights.
- Variety: Data comes in diverse formats, such as structured data (like databases and spreadsheets), semi-structured data (like XML and JSON files), and unstructured data (like text, images, and videos). Handling this variety poses a unique challenge.
What are the Main Components of Big Data?
To effectively manage and extract Value from big data, several interconnected components play a crucial role:
- Data Sources: These are the origins of big data, including devices, social media platforms, websites, and IoT sensors. They generate raw data that feeds into the analytics process.
- Data Collection: It is the process of gathering data from various sources, ensuring its accuracy, and organizing it for analysis. Depending on the application, data may be collected in batch or real-time processes.
- Data Storage: Big data storage solutions accommodate the massive volume and variety of data. These solutions include traditional relational databases, NoSQL databases, data lakes, and distributed file systems like Hadoop HDFS.
- Data Processing: This component involves transforming raw data into meaningful insights. Technologies like Apache Spark, Hadoop MapReduce, and data processing frameworks enable efficient data analysis and manipulation.
- Data Analysis: Big data analytics involves applying various techniques to discover patterns, trends, and correlations within the data. It includes descriptive, diagnostic, predictive, and prescriptive analytics, as well as ML and artificial intelligence.
- Data Visualization: Communicating complex insights effectively is crucial. Data visualization tools like Tableau, Power BI, and D3.js help create visually appealing data representations for easier interpretation.
Future Trends in Big Data
The evolution of big data continues to shape various industries. Future trends include:
- Edge Computing: Processing data closer to its source, at the edge of the network, to decrease latency and improve real-time decision-making.
- AI and Machine Learning Integration: Advanced AI and machine learning algorithms will drive more accurate predictions and automated decision-making.
- Data Privacy and Security: Stricter regulations and advanced security measures will address data privacy and protection concerns.
- Hybrid and Multi-Cloud Solutions: Organizations will leverage a combination of on-premises and cloud-based resources to efficiently manage and process big data.
In a world overflowing with data, understanding the main components of big data is essential for organizations aiming to extract valuable insights and drive innovation. Simplilearn's Big Data Engineer program equips individuals with the knowledge and skills needed to navigate the complexities of big data, ensuring they remain at the forefront of this dynamic field.
1. What are the 3 major components of big data?
The three major components of big data are:
- Volume (large amount of data)
- Velocity (high speed of data generation)
- Variety (diverse data formats)
2. What are the 5 components of big data?
The five components of big data are:
- Veracity (data quality and reliability)
- Value (extracting meaningful insights)
3. What are the four main components of Hadoop?
The four main components of Hadoop are:
- HDFS (Hadoop Distributed File System)
- YARN (Yet Another Resource Negotiator)
- MapReduce (data processing paradigm)
- Common (utilities and libraries)
4. How is big data different from traditional data?
Big data differs from traditional data due to its immense Volume, high Velocity, and diverse Variety. It requires specialized tools and technologies for storage, processing, and analysis.
5. What role does machine learning play in analyzing big data?
Machine learning plays a pivotal role in analyzing big data by automating pattern recognition, predictive modeling, and anomaly detection, helping uncover valuable insights from vast and complex datasets.
6. How do businesses ensure the privacy and security of big data?
Businesses ensure the privacy and security of big data through encryption, access controls, data masking, regular audits, compliance with regulations (e.g., GDPR), and implementing robust cybersecurity measures.
7. What are some challenges in implementing big data solutions?
Challenges in implementing big data solutions include:
- Data quality and Veracity issues
- Selecting appropriate tools and technologies
- Integrating disparate data sources
- Ensuring scalability
- Managing data governance
- Addressing privacy concerns